测试流程
需求分析与场景拆解:对接产品与开发,明确功能需求,针对项目的核心功能,梳理不同的功能逻辑。挖掘用户的实际场景,确保需求理解无遗漏
写测试计划:明确测试类型、资源分配、时间节点、风险预案等。
测试用例设计:按 “模块 + 功能点” 设计用例:围绕核心功能拆解测试点,覆盖正常操作、边界条件、异常场景。
测试环境准备:环境与设备准备:与运维沟通搭建模拟用户环境(含不同网络状态:弱网、断网),选取目标用户常用的中端机型,确保测试环境贴近实际使用场景。
功能测试执行:按用例逐模块验证功能,重点关注“功能可用性”、“逻辑准确性”、“机型适配性”,同步记录测试过程中的问题。
接口测试执行:先执行功能测试,基于自动化框架编写核心接口脚本,执行 用例缩短测试时间。
缺陷管理:缺陷提交:通过jiar记录缺陷,标注严重等级,附详细复现步骤、日志截图;缺陷跟踪:每日站会同步缺陷状态,推动开发优先修复P0/P1级缺陷。
回归验证:核心功能回归:针对修复后的问题,验证对应功能是否恢复正常,同时联动测试核心关联功能,避免引发新问题。
预发布阶段:将项目部署至预生产环境,模拟真实线上环境。执行核心业务流程验证,确保功能、性能、数据一致性等方面符合上线标准。检查环境配置、依赖服务等,避免环境差异导致的问题。
测试总结与输出:梳理测试结果:总结功能测试覆盖情况、发现的问题及修复率,分析高频问题类型。输出测试报告:关联用户体验视角,反馈功能优化对用户使用的影响,为后续版本测试提供参考方向。
项目复盘阶段:组织测试团队复盘本次测试中遇到的问题,提炼改进措施, 跟踪遗留问题,安排后续处理计划,持续优化测试流程与团队协作效率
接口自动化测试、兼容测试、性能测试加在哪里,有没有需要补充的流程
测试流程的补充和添加
- 写回答
- 好问题 0 提建议
- 关注问题
- 邀请回答
-
5条回答 默认 最新
阿里嘎多学长 2025-11-11 09:04关注阿里嘎多学长整理AIGC生成,因移动端显示问题导致当前答案未能完全显示,请使用PC端查看更加详细的解答过程
测试流程的补充和添加
根据你的问题描述,测试流程的补充和添加主要涉及以下几个方面:
- 需求分析与场景拆解:确保对产品和开发的需求理解无遗漏,梳理功能逻辑和用户场景。
- 测试计划的制定:明确测试类型、资源分配、时间节点和风险预案等。
解决方案:
- 需求分析与场景拆解:
- 与产品和开发团队进行沟通,确保需求理解无遗漏。
- 通过用户访谈、调研等方式挖掘用户的实际场景。
- 通过功能逻辑图、流程图等工具梳理功能逻辑。
- 测试计划的制定:
- 确定测试类型(功能测试、性能测试、安全测试等)。
- 分配测试资源(人力、设备等)。
- 确定测试时间节点和风险预案。
- 根据测试计划制定测试用例和测试脚本。
核心代码:
# 测试流程补充和添加 ## 需求分析与场景拆解 * 与产品和开发团队进行沟通 * 用户访谈、调研等方式挖掘用户场景 * 功能逻辑图、流程图等工具梳理功能逻辑 ## 测试计划的制定 * 确定测试类型(功能测试、性能测试、安全测试等) * 分配测试资源(人力、设备等) * 确定测试时间节点和风险预案 * 根据测试计划制定测试用例和测试脚本注意:以上代码仅为示例,具体的测试流程和计划需要根据项目的具体需求进行调整和完善。
解决 无用评论 打赏 举报